"For I know the plans I have for you,” declares the Lord, “plans to prosper you and not to harm you, plans to give you hope and a future. “ Jeremiah 29:11

If you’re anything like me, from an early age you start thinking about your life. You think of what job you want, what college you want to go to, what age you want to be married by, making sure your crushes last name goes well with your name just in case you marry them one day, silly I know. Well sometimes life doesn’t go like we plan, dreams change, relationships change, life in general is always changing.

You always see people you went to school with what seems like the perfect life, from getting engaged, married and having kids, to traveling abroad for school, getting degrees and you can’t help but wonder sometimes when is it my turn for all of these things?

Everyone always says don’t rush God's plan, good things take time, when one door closes another one will open. I’m sure a lot of us are stuck wondering how many more doors we have to go through to get our happily ever after. There is only one person with that answer and that is God Himself.

"Give thanks in all circumstances; for this is God's plan for you in Christ Jesus.” Thessalonians 5:18.

Sometimes we don’t understand God's plan, and I know we are all guilty of questioning why things happen the way they do sometimes, from not getting into the school you wanted, a relationship ending, losing a loved one way too soon.

All of these things happen every day and it will definitely make you question why you are going through all of this. As hard as it is, you just have to trust that God has a plan for you, you have to continue to put Him first in all aspects of your life. When bad things happen in life there is always a reason behind it, and if you are too focused on all of the bad, you may never see the good that comes from it.

Always ask God to be with you and guide you in any situation, you may not get the answer you want but as one of my favorite songs says, “some of God's greatest gifts are unanswered prayers."

“If any of you lacks wisdom, you should ask God, who gives generously to all without finding fault, and it will be given to you.” James 1:5

Talk to God, He listens. It may not seem that way at times, but as I said, sometimes what you are asking Him for isn’t what you need. Ask for guidance and ask for help. Tell Him to lead you where you need to be in life, direct you and guide you. It may not work out in a week or a month, but God has a plan specifically for you.

“Trust in the Lord with all your heart and lean not on your own understanding; in all your ways acknowledge Him, and He will make your paths straight.” Proverbs 3:5-6

I cannot say it enough, trust in His plans, life will get you down, you will fight the devil on your shoulder that’s telling you that you aren’t good enough or you’re past the point of being saved, but that is far from the truth.

We serve a faithful and loving God. No matter what you’ve done, no matter where you’ve been you can always run back to Him. You are his child, and no parent ever wants to see their child suffer. There is a purpose behind everything you are going through. Its building you to be a better person and positioning you to do whatever God's plans for you are.

God wouldn’t bring you this far to leave you. You will do great things if you just believe He is working everything out in your favor. Know God will always be there for you, and everything in life has a purpose even if we dont understand it at the time. Most importantly never give up on Him because He will never give up on you.
